Learn R Programming

MESS (version 0.5.12)

sinv: Invert a symmetric positive-definite matrix

Description

Inverts a symmetric positive-definite matrix without requiring the Matrix package.

Usage

sinv(obj)

Value

A matrix of the same size as the input object

Arguments

obj

The symmetric positive-definite matrix

Author

Claus Ekstrom, claus@rprimer.dk.

Details

This function does no error checking and it is up to the user to ensure that the input is indeed symmetric, positive-definite, and a matrix.

Examples

Run this code
m <- matrix(c(1, 0, .5, .5, 0, 1, .5, .5, .5, .5, 1, .5, .5, .5, .5, 1), 4)
sinv(m)

Run the code above in your browser using DataLab